Indicators You Should Call for Electrical Services
Recognizing the signs that electrical services are necessary can avoid future emergencies and ensure safety. Homeowners should be watchful to consistent circuit breaker trips, which suggest an overload or faulty wiring. Flickering lights can signal an underlying issue, often related to loose connections or faulty fixtures. Additionally, a burning smell or unusual heat emanating from outlets is a serious warning sign that should not be ignored, as it could lead to fire hazards.
Moreover, the presence of discolored outlets or switch plates suggests overheating and potential damage. If appliances often malfunction or exhibit signs of electrical failure, this might point to issues with the home's wiring. In conclusion, outdated electrical systems may fail to meet modern demands, demanding professional evaluation. Being proactive about these red flags can provide a safer living environment and mitigate the risk of costly repairs or dangerous situations in the future.

Upgrading Electrical Services: When and Why to Think About It
When should you consider upgrading your electrical services? Residential and commercial property owners should evaluate upgrading when they notice regular circuit breaker trips, dimming lights, or limited power for modern appliances. Outdated electrical systems, often over 20 years old, may not satisfy today's demands, creating safety risks and inefficiencies.
Furthermore, expansion projects or renovations commonly necessitate stronger electrical support, necessitating a service upgrade. Contemporary technology, for example electric vehicles and smart home devices, require increased electrical capacity to work efficiently.
Additionally, local codes may have changed, necessitating compliance to guarantee safety and legality. An upgrade not only enhances functionality but also improves property value and energy efficiency. Engaging a professional electrician can provide guidance into specific needs, timelines, and costs associated with the upgrade, supporting a balanced approach to modern electrical demands.
Leading Power Solutions for Enhancing Energy Efficiency
Improving energy efficiency in electrical systems can significantly reduce utility bills and enhance sustainability. Professional electricians deliver a range of solutions designed to optimize energy usage in both residential and commercial settings.
An effective approach involves installing energy-efficient lighting, like LED bulbs, which use significantly less energy than conventional alternatives. Additionally, upgrading to smart thermostats allows for precise control over heating and cooling, further reducing energy consumption.
An additional solution entails carrying out energy audits to detect areas of waste and recommend targeted improvements. Electricians may also propose the use of energy management systems that track usage in real-time, permitting users to adjust their habits accordingly.
Lastly, incorporating solar panel systems can provide renewable energy, minimizing dependency on typical power sources. These solutions together help achieve lower energy costs and a reduced carbon footprint, making them vital for any energy-conscious individual or business.
